Web10 de set. de 2024 · Natural selection on polygenic traits can affect the distributions of phenotypes in three ways: directional selection, stabilizing selection, or disruptive selection. What is the effect of genetic drift on natural selection? Summary. Unlike natural selection, genetic drift does not depend on an allele’s beneficial or harmful effects.
